Come This Way

lyricist: David King, 1897
Composer: Winfield Weeden

As I drift upon life’s bil­lows

Longing for the light of day;

I can al­most hear from Heav­en

Loved ones sing­ing

Come this way.

Come this way

come this way

Here is light

and joy

and peace;

Come this way

come this way

And your sor­rows all shall cease.

And me­thinks I hear my mo­ther

Calling from the oth­er shore

With a voice so sweet and ten­der

Far above the bil­lows’ roar:

Hark! I hear the voice of Je­sus

Wafted from a heav’n­ly land;

I can almost see His glo­ry

And the beck­on­ing of His hand.

Oh! the bliss

the joy of meet­ing

Loved ones in that migh­ty throng;

Joining with them in their sing­ing

Of the ev­er­last­ing song.
